프로그래밍 언어ㅤ/ㅤSQL

Day 1 - ERD, 엔터티(인스턴스), 관계, 속성

데이터모델의 표기법 ERD

  • ERD = Entity Relationship Diagram 
  • ERD는 엔터티들 간의 관계를 이해하기 쉽게 그린 다이어그램을 뜻한다. 
  • 데이터의 흐름과 프로세스와의 연관성을 이해하는 데 중점적인 역할을 하는 산출물이다.
  • 까마귀발 모양의 표기법인 IE를 가장 많이 사용한다.

ERD 그리기

  1. 엔터티(사각형)을 그리고 적절하게 배치한다.
  2. 까마귀발 모양으로 관계를 설정하고 관계명을 기술한다. (1 : N = 직선 : 3발)
  3. 관계의 참여도 및 필수여부(O 표시)를 기술한다.

이때, 중복되는 관계가 발생하지 않아야 하며, Circle 관계가 발생하지 않아야 한다

 

엔터티

객체라고 하며